About T Sugiura

T Sugiura is a scholar working on Agronomy and Crop Science, Animal Science and Zoology and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ics, having authored 15 papers that have together received 297 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Vector-Borne Animal Diseases (7 papers), Animal Disease Management and Epidemiology (5 papers) and T-cell and Retrovirus Studies (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Agronomy and Crop Science (118 citations), Animal Science and Zoology (89 citations) and Ecology, Evolution, Behavior and Systematics (101 citations). T Sugiura has collaborated with scholars based in Japan. Frequent co-authors include Hiroshi Imagawa, Yoshio Fukunaga, Masanobu Kamada, Takeshi Matsumura, Shigeo Sugita, Hiroichi Ozaki, Hiroshi Kida, Ryuichi Wada, Takumi Kanemaru and Ryuichi Wada.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Microbiology, Veterinary Microbiology and Archives of Virology.
